예제 #1
0
 def _check_access(self):
     RHRoomBookingBase._check_access(self)
     if not rb_is_admin(session.user) and not self._skip_admin_check():
         raise Forbidden
예제 #2
0
 def _check_access(self):
     RHRoomBookingBase._check_access(self)
     if not rb_is_admin(session.user):
         raise Forbidden
예제 #3
0
 def _check_access(self):
     RHRoomBookingBase._check_access(self)
     if not self._block.can_be_deleted(session.user):
         raise IndicoError('You are not authorized to delete this blocking.')
예제 #4
0
파일: bookings.py 프로젝트: imfht/flaskapps
 def _check_access(self):
     RHRoomBookingBase._check_access(self)
     if (self.prebook and not self.room.can_prebook(session.user) or
         (not self.prebook and not self.room.can_book(session.user))):
         raise Forbidden('Not authorized to book this room')
예제 #5
0
 def _check_access(self):
     RHRoomBookingBase._check_access(self)
     if not self._reservation.can_cancel(session.user):
         raise Forbidden("You are not authorized to perform this action")
예제 #6
0
 def _check_access(self):
     RHManageEventBase._check_access(self)
     RHRoomBookingBase._check_access(self)
예제 #7
0
 def _check_access(self):
     RHRoomBookingBase._check_access(self)
     if not self._reservation.can_be_cancelled(session.user):
         raise IndicoError("You are not authorized to perform this action")
예제 #8
0
 def _check_access(self):
     RHRoomBookingBase._check_access(self)
     if not self.blocking.can_edit(session.user):
         raise Forbidden
예제 #9
0
파일: blockings.py 프로젝트: jas01/indico
 def _check_access(self):
     RHRoomBookingBase._check_access(self)
     if not self.blocking.can_be_modified(session.user):
         raise Forbidden
예제 #10
0
파일: admin.py 프로젝트: mic4ael/indico
 def _check_access(self):
     RHRoomBookingBase._check_access(self)
     if not rb_is_admin(session.user):
         raise Forbidden
예제 #11
0
파일: blockings.py 프로젝트: weLoser/indico
 def _check_access(self):
     RHRoomBookingBase._check_access(self)
     if not self._block.can_delete(session.user):
         raise Forbidden('You are not authorized to delete this blocking.')
예제 #12
0
 def _check_access(self):
     RHRoomBookingBase._check_access(self)
     if not self._reservation.can_be_rejected(session.user):
         raise Forbidden("You are not authorized to perform this action")
예제 #13
0
파일: bookings.py 프로젝트: indico/indico
 def _check_access(self):
     RHRoomBookingBase._check_access(self)
     if (self.prebook and not self.room.can_prebook(session.user) or
             (not self.prebook and not self.room.can_book(session.user))):
         raise Forbidden('Not authorized to book this room')
예제 #14
0
파일: event.py 프로젝트: bkolobara/indico
 def _check_access(self):
     RHManageEventBase._check_access(self)
     RHRoomBookingBase._check_access(self)
예제 #15
0
 def _check_access(self):
     RHRoomBookingBase._check_access(self)
     if not self._block.can_be_deleted(session.user):
         raise Forbidden('You are not authorized to delete this blocking.')